17th February, The Flight of Our Lord Jesus Christ into Egypt

The Flight of Our Lord Jesus Christ into Egypt
(Pro aliquibus locis)

Angelus Dómini appáruit in somnis Joseph, dicens: Surge et áccipe Púerum et Matrem ejus, et fuge in Aegýptum. *  Ecce, elongávi fúgiens: et mansi in solitúdine.
The angel of the Lord appeared in a dream to Joseph, saying: Arise and take the boy and His mother, and fly into Egypt. * Behold, I have gone far off flying away; and I abode in the wilderness.
(St Matthew 2:13 and Psalm 54:8 from the Introit of Mass)

Protéctor in te sperántium, Deus, qui Unigénitum tuum, Redemptórem nostrum, ex Heródis gladio fuga in Aegýptum erípere voluísti: concéde nobis fámulis tuis, beatíssima semper Vírgine, ejus Matre María, intercedénte; ut, ab ómnibus mentis et córporis perículis liberáti, ad coeléstem pátriam perveníre mereámur.
O God, the protector of those who hope in Thee, who willed Thine only Son, our Redeemer, to escape the sword of Herod by flight into Egypt; grant unto us Thy servants that, by the intercession of the ever most blessed Virgin, Thy mother Mary, we may be freed from all dangers of mind and body, and be made worth to arrive at our heavenly homeland.
(Collect)

The Continuation of the Holy Gospel according to Matthew
And after they were departed, behold an angel of the Lord appeared in sleep to Joseph, saying: Arise, and take the child and his mother, and fly into Egypt: and be there until I shall tell thee. For it will come to pass that Herod will seek the child to destroy him. Who arose, and took the child and his mother by night, and retired into Egypt: and he was there until the death of Herod: That it might be fulfilled which the Lord spoke by the prophet, saying: Out of Egypt have I called my son.
(St Matthew 2:13-15.)
